Surface defects formed during hot rolling, heat treatment, hardening or tempering can affect subsequent processes and final product quality. These defects may also transfer onto processing rolls and repeatedly mark the strip surface.
The Valgro Wet Grinding Machine removes these damaging defects before the strip enters further rolling, coating, cladding or finishing operations. The grinding system produces a structured and uniform surface while supporting improved strip flatness.
A controlled supply of grinding oil or water-based emulsion cools and lubricates the abrasive belts. It also carries grinding sludge away from the contact area, helping extend abrasive-belt life and maintain stable grinding performance.
The line can be integrated with coolant circulation, sludge filtration, mist extraction and automated process controls. Each system can be configured according to strip width, thickness, material grade, incoming surface condition and required final finish.
